  • 摘要:The IP traffic explosion and the bandwidth demands which are in increase growth have all recently led research to the development of new network architectures and protocols. The optical burst switching is then expected to provide a broadband data transport, in both flexible and efficient manners [1]. OBS is a hybrid technique for optical circuit switching and for optical packet switching, combining their advantages by overcoming some of their drawbacks. However, OBS networks still suffer from data loss. These losses are not only due to the fact that two bursts want to take the same wavelength at the same time, or due to the insufficiency of "offset-time" but they are also due to the failure of routing information transmission. A recent variation of OBS models is the optical networks of slotted burst switching, whose smallest unit of data transport is the time interval of the burst. In this paper, we propose a new mechanism of burst construction by comparing the obtained results with the hybrid mechanism based on size and time. The obtained results show that the proposed techniques lead to better performance. Choosing a good number of control channels and data channels also allow reducing the loss rate in such type of networks.
